Should plumbers be certified or licensed?
Certainly. Most states mandate plumbing licenses to protect consumers. Unlicensed practitioners risk delivering subpar work, creating additional future costs, and violating construction regulations. What questions should I ask a plumbing contractor?
When selecting a plumbing professional, make sure to discuss these important questions:
- Valid license and insurance coverage?
- Free estimates available?
- Pricing structure type?
- Worker qualifications and experience?
- Breakage/damage policy?
- Emergency response timing?
- Cleanup services included?
- Guarantee or warranty offered?
Addressing these concerns early prevents potential conflicts and ensures quality service.
Should I clean before the plumber comes?
It's practical to clean up any boxes, refuse, or obstacles that could interfere with the plumber's work before they come. Also, sanitizing the immediate work area, particularly around toilets, sinks, or pipes, is good practice.
Maintain a safe environment by keeping children and pets clear of the work space during the service call.
How much are typical plumbing repair costs?
Most plumbing repairs cost around $325 per service, with prices potentially ranging from $175 to $4,000+.
- Common price examples:
- Simple toilet repairs: $150 - $400
- Burst pipe emergencies: $1,000 - $4,000+
- Drain cleaning: $100 - $275
- Water heater repair: $200 - $600
- Faucet replacement: $150 - $350
Several factors affect the final price including the project scope, home size, and pipe materials. External considerations like supply chain problems and material shortages also influence repair costs.
How much do plumbers typically charge?
Plumbers typically charge $100 per hour on average, with prices spanning from $45 to $200 hourly based on their expertise and your specific repair requirements.
- Common Rate Structure:
- Hourly labor: $45-$200
- Emergency premium: $150+/hour
- Service call: $100-$350
- Holiday surcharge: 25-50% extra
Several factors affect pricing including the plumber's expertise, your location, time of day, and difficulty of the plumbing issue.
How long do plumbers take to complete a plumbing job?
Common plumbing repairs in homes can typically be completed within a few hours. Including tasks like sink replacement, pipe or toilet unclogging, and dishwasher installation. Longer completion times apply to complex plumbing jobs. Including those requiring demolition for pipe access, digging for gas line work, or waiting for specialized materials and parts. Emergency repairs may be completed faster but often at premium rates.
When should I call a plumber instead of DIY-ing my project?
If your homemade plumbing repairs aren't achieving the desired results, professional help may be needed.
- Call a professional plumber for:
- Unexpected pipe damage severity
- Leaks in hard-to-reach spaces
- Tasks needing specialized tools
- Work involving pipe section replacement
- Jobs with hot water, steam, or gas requirements
No issue with admitting when you require professional input. If the job is more complex than initially thought, call a specialist.
